The Varsity Boys Hockey Team had a strong start to their season, securing a win in their first game against Greenwich Country Day School. Building on that momentum, they went on to win eight of their twelve games. Seniors Nick Romano, James Godsell, Alec Baghdassarian, and Brody Ort played a crucial role in the team’s success, demonstrating exceptional leadership, commitment, and teamwork. Their dedication to the team was highlighted on Senior Night, which took place on February 10, 2025.

In addition to their success on the ice, the team hosted a fundraiser during their game against Saint Anthony’s High School, raising money for cancer research, specifically leukemia and lymphoma. That night, they delivered an impressive 6-3 victory, causing excitement from the crowd.

Yanni Malafis, an 8th grader, has helped the team a lot this year, scoring many points during games and showing his drive and love for the sport. Despite being younger than most players on the team, he stands out on the ice.

The Varsity Boys Hockey Team’s success would not have been possible without the leadership of Coach Beaton, whose dedication and guidance helped the team have a memorable season. Coach Beaton has continuously strived to create the best version of the team and has succeeded thus far.
